Liquicity is a Dutch liquid drum and bass record label, YouTube channel and events promoter, run by Maris Goudzwaard and Mark van der Schoot (better known by his stage name Maduk) since 2011.

[1] Maris Goudzwaard created his Liquicity YouTube channel in 2008, with the idea of starting an entirely new subculture within Drum & Bass.

[1] In the summer of 2011, Goudzwaard heard Maduk's first track, "Avalon", and successfully contacted him to promote it on the Liquicity channel.

[2] Through the combination of music promotion, record label and events, the duo's hobby grew out to a full-time job.

[4] According to Het Parool in 2016, video footage from the Liquicity Festival was viewed 185 million times on YouTube.
